Hallett Name Origin, Meaning and Family History

Hallett Name Meaning: From the Norman personal name 'Hallet' or 'Aylett',a pet form of 'Alard' from 'Adelard'. 'adal' noble + 'hard' brave,strong.

The name is of Anglo-Norman origin with the first recorded spelling to be that of John Hallatt, (christening), which was dated April 10th 1580.
